#2697f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2697f4 is composed of 14.9% red, 59.2%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.4% cyan, 38.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 207.1 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 55.3%. #2697f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#4cffff with #002fe9.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

#2697f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2697f4 has RGB values of R:38, G:151,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 2529268.

Shades and Tints of #2697f4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000407 is the darkest color, while #f3f9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2697f4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868e94 is the less saturated color, while #1d98fd is the most saturated one.
